Could Changes in Ocean Currents caused by Calving in Artic and Antarctic cause ice ages?
Maybe. However, what could happen is that climates in the North East and in Europe could become much colder and possibly stay that way as currents change. There are various other outcomes possible around the world as currents change and waters rise everywhere on an ocean from melting ice in both polar circles.
